1. Define Your Target Audience

The first step to creating successful social media campaigns for subprime lenders is to clearly define your target audience. In the competitive lending sector, vague messaging won’t resonate. You need to understand your audience’s demographics, financial needs, and borrowing goals to craft tailored messages that address their specific situations.

For subprime lenders, this might involve segmenting your audience based on factors such as credit scores, loan needs, income levels, and financial objectives. For example, a lender focusing on personal loans might target individuals with less-than-perfect credit seeking to consolidate debt or fund a major purchase. Conversely, a lender specializing in auto loans might appeal to borrowers looking for flexible financing options for vehicle purchases.

By defining your target audience, you can create content that directly addresses their financial concerns and aspirations, leading to increased engagement, trust, and conversions.

2. Start with a Social Media Audit

Before diving into your digital marketing strategy and brainstorming social media posts, it’s important to assess your current social media channels. This will help you understand their effectiveness and identify areas for improvement. Here’s how to conduct a comprehensive social media audit for your subprime lending business:

  1. Inventory Your Accounts: Compile a list of all social media accounts associated with your business, including platforms like LinkedIn, Instagram, Facebook, YouTube, TikTok, and more.

  2. Review Your Social Media Profiles: Ensure your profiles are complete and consistent with your branding guidelines. Verify that your contact information is up-to-date, and your bios or descriptions are compelling. Check that your visuals, such as logos and cover images, reflect your brand identity.

  3. Assess Audience Engagement: Examine key metrics like follower count, engagement rate, and post performance to gauge the effectiveness of your current social media efforts. This will help you understand which types of content resonate most with your audience and which platforms drive the highest engagement.

  4. Evaluate Content Quality: Review your existing content, including images, videos, and graphics, to ensure it aligns with your brand identity and objectives. Identify areas for improvement to enhance your content strategy moving forward.

  5. Do Competitor Analysis: Analyze the social media strategies of other subprime lenders to identify trends, successful tactics, and best practices. Use this information to differentiate your brand and refine your own approach.

  6. Set Your Goals: Define clear goals and objectives for your social media strategy, ensuring they align with your overall business vision. Establish how you will measure progress, particularly for goals that are less quantifiable, such as “enhancing brand reputation.”

  7. Create Your Social Media Strategy: With a clear understanding of your current efforts and future goals, develop a strategy to bridge the gap. Refine your content strategy, streamline processes, and explore innovative solutions like influencer partnerships or targeted ads.

Following these steps will help you build a strong social media foundation, making it easier to reach and engage with potential clients effectively.

7. Stay Consistent

When it comes to social media marketing for subprime lenders, consistency matters. If you disappear from your social media platforms for days or weeks, your audience might start to feel disconnected or lose trust in your lending opportunities.

That’s why it’s important to develop a realistic content plan that keeps your social media efforts steady and aligned with your marketing goals. Instead of aiming for an unsustainable posting frequency, focus on maintaining a regular schedule of high-quality content that resonates with your audience.

Consider repurposing content across different social media channels to maximize reach and engagement. For example, transform a blog post or YouTube video into short clips for TikTok or Instagram Reels, create infographics for Pinterest or Instagram, and adapt written content into a LinkedIn article.
